Ran-binding protein 6 (RANBP6) is a member of the importin β family of nuclear transport receptors, predicted to facilitate the import of proteins bearing nuclear localization signals into the nucleus[2][3]. RANBP6 interacts with Ran-GTP and related transport proteins and contains HEAT repeats and a putative Ran-binding domain[1]. It forms part of the machinery regulating the nuclear import of specific cargoes, including transcription factors such as STAT3[1]. Recent studies indicate RANBP6 can repress the transcription of EGFR by promoting STAT3 nuclear translocation and binding to the EGFR promoter, constituting an indirect feedback mechanism in EGFR pathway regulation. Disruption or silencing of RANBP6—such as by genetic deletions—has been implicated in increased EGFR expression and signaling in glioblastoma, suggesting a functional role in cancer biology, though it is not currently a direct drug target[1][8].
